> This is an OS X glitch, which does not update the file correctly after > it has been created. My favorite method is to Get Info on your new app, > click on the icon in the little box, and hit the delete key. They forces > the Finder to update the file's appearance. > > Another method is to zip the file, throw away the original, and then > unzip. The Finder will update the icon when the app is decompressed. > > A third method is to issue an AppleScript command. The command is > "update" and you provide a file path. > > I usually use method #1 which is by far the easiest. I use Path Finder as a Finder substitute (www.cocoatech.com) and it has a contextual menu item called "Touch" which will do the same thing...
